Hillview Park parking spaces, per Street and Utilities Committee recommendation. <br /> Joint meeting with Street and Utilities Committee indicated the following issues that drove their recommendation to put off-street parking at Hillview Park at a cost of $71,500. The <br /> SUC recommended to City Council to take this from the Park Dedication Fund. <br /> 1) Greenwood: would lose 2 parking spots, Parking only allowed on East side of street <br /> *safety of young children darting out into traffic while adults watch older siblings play <br /> *driving onto gravel and grassy edge, <br /> *congestion with narrow street <br /> *signage difficult to see with tree cover and noncompliance to existing signage <br /> <br /> 2) Hillview: would increase from 15 to 27 parking spots; Parking only allowed on North side of Hillview Road (park side) only between Long Lake Road and Greenwood Drive <br /> *pulling off onto curb, <br /> *actually driving onto grass, <br /> *limited parking <br /> <br /> 3) Discussion of Commission: <br /> *Concerned with design regarding backing up from angled parking spot <br /> *Concern with more diagonals for children to run through more cars. <br /> *Residents survey, seemed to be residents living nearest the park wanted no change
